Health Promotion events are focused on improving the quality and length of life for Special Olympics Wisconsin athletes by providing them with knowledge and tools to make better decisions about their health and well-being.

The experience encourages healthy behaviors, discusses risky behaviors and improves self-efficacy and self-advocacy. Health care professionals provide athletes health screenings, body mass index (BMI), blood pressure, bone mineral density (BDM) measurements, interactive educational tools and motivational health information.

Health Promotion focuses on the following core areas:

  • Nutrition/hydration
  • Bone health
  • Sun safety
  • Tobacco avoidance and cessation
  • Physical activity
  • Hand Hygiene
